In the Country of Tattooed Men the nights feel hollow and are full of the sounds of the jungle: danger is everywhere, Tattoos hide all from the prying eyes of the world. On Murderer’s Walk the cards are dealt for the ultimate game. There can only be one loser: pray you do not hold the ace of spades. And from York to London, Northampton to Southend, the boys are surfing Spanish style. It’s exciting and exhilarating and potentially fatal…
Garry Kilworth’s powerful and striking anthology from the past, present and future is now presented in this expanded collection, featuring fourteen additional stories.
Winner of the British Science Fiction Award, and the World Fantasy Award, many of Garry Kilworth’s books have seen publication across the globe and in over seventeen different languages.
